Hello all! I was recommended to this board by a friend. I am currently 23w 2d along w/ GGB triplets. We are fairly certain that they are all fraternal as we had 3 embryos transferred during our IVF cycle. It is possible the girls are identical but there are no indicators at this time.
I am currently on bedrest & have been since 18w 4d for incompetent cervix. I have a double McDonald's cerclage & have had 1 bout of contractions serious enough to have a terb shot. I am now on albuterol & home monitoring. Thus far, we have had no breakthrough contractions. I am anxiously awaiting the 24 week mark. After we hit that our next goal is 28 & staying out of the hospital.

I have gbbb quads that are 10 months old. I was put on strict home bedrest at 17 weeks due to contractions, started home monitoring at 20 weeks, and walked into my scheduled c-section at 34 weeks.
I was on nifidipene from 17 weeks until the end & had a shot of terbuteline about 31 weeks.
Keep your spirits up. Don't do anything except lay on your side and eat lots of protein & drink lots of water. Do you have someone that helps you during the day? The next few weeks are critical for your babies. Please keep us posted & if you have any questions, please ask.
